In Florida, insurance law is primarily governed by the Florida Insurance Code, which encompasses regulations on various types of insurance, including health, auto, and property insurance. The Florida Office of Insurance Regulation oversees the industry, ensuring compliance with state laws and protecting consumers. Key provisions include requirements for policy disclosures, claims handling, and the regulation of premiums. Additionally, Florida has specific laws addressing issues such as uninsured motorist coverage and hurricane-related insurance claims.
You just have to ask them if they have insurance on the house. There is no other way to find out as all insurance information is protected under both state and federal privacy laws. Homeowners insurance and policy information is "not" a matter of public record.
